Officially activated the 'super market' for exporting Vietnamese bird's nests

The export of bird's nests to the official Chinese market will create a lot of opportunities for Vietnam's bird's nest industry to develop, ensure stable output for products, bring very high economic benefits, create dynamic force to strongly develop the model of swiftlet raising and processing of nests.

3 years of efforts to negotiate the official export of bird's nest to China

After the General Department of Customs of China signed the Protocol on quarantine requirements for Vietnamese bird's nest products exported to China and delivered by express delivery to Vietnam, on November 16, the Minister of Agriculture and Rural Development Le Minh Hoan officially signed this protocol.

Minister Le Minh Hoan shared that in the past 3 years, the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Development has made efforts to negotiate to export official bird's nest to China.

When activating this large market, the bird's nest industry chain will be restructured, creating higher added value.

Thus, the income and profits of bird nest farmers and processing enterprises will increase and be more sustainable than the previous small-scale export.

Minister Le Minh Hoan said that China is the largest market for oats in the world, accounting for 80% of the global market share. Meanwhile, Vietnam is a country with potential for swiftlet farming.

The quality of Vietnam's bird's nest products is considered superior to other countries in the region. As a result, Vietnamese bird's nest products are very popular with Chinese customers. The bird's nest industry is considered to have great economic value and export potential.

Currently, the country has over 22,000 bird nest houses. The output of Vietnam's oats is about 120 tons, worth over 500 million USD. Vietnam's bird's nest industry has many development opportunities and potential to bring high economic value.

New impetus to strongly develop the model of swiftlet farming and processing of nests

The export of bird's nests to the Chinese market will create a lot of opportunities for the development of Vietnam's bird's nest industry, ensuring stable output for products, bringing very high economic benefits, creating a driving force for development. strongly develop the model of raising swiftlets and processing nests.

Minister Le Minh Hoan has assigned units of the Ministry to organize a conference to disseminate the contents of the Protocol, to fully inform associations, businesses, and bird nest farmers in key oat-raising localities about the requirements of the market such as: management of swiftlet farming facilities, traceability, food safety, quality.

"How can associations, businesses, and bird's nest farmers ensure that their products keep their credibility in the market. The opportunity is there, the problem is the mood to export a commodity that the market has a great demand for. ", Minister Le Minh Hoan shared.

The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Development will make transparent the entire process of production, assessment and licensing of export enterprises to transfer to the General Administration of Customs of China.

In addition, the Ministry will also make transparent the procedures and results of quarantine of the two sides, creating confidence for businesses and people raising oats.

At the same time, organize production, apply digital transformation to control in production, create confidence for consumers and import markets.

In the long term, the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Development will direct to have a strategy and plan to develop the Vietnamese bird's nest industry responsibly and sustainably, ensuring to maintain the Vietnamese bird's nest brand, meet the demand of China, as well as other potential markets.
